The ‌Expansion‌ of Chinese Intelligence: ⁤A Focus‌ on Spy Controversies in Asia

Introduction to ‍Espionage ‍Trends‍ in ‍the Region

In ​asia-news.biz/asia/bangladesh/bangladesh-calls-for-respect-embracing-harmony-during-durga-puja-and-azaan/” title=”Bangladesh Calls for Respect: Embracing Harmony during Durga Puja and Azaan”>recent years, the increase in espionage activities ⁤across Asia has raised ​significant concerns among various nations. An emerging‍ narrative is centered around ⁣Chinese intelligence operations, ⁢which seem to ⁢be extending their influence and reach throughout the continent. This ​article delves into notable spy⁤ scandals that have surfaced, revealing a complex ‌web‍ of​ international intrigue ⁢and national‌ security implications.

Historical Context and ⁤Current Dynamics

The landscape of espionage in⁤ Asia is not entirely⁤ new; however, it has evolved ‌dramatically ‍over the decades. ⁢With technology ⁢advancing⁢ rapidly, methods employed by intelligence agencies have become more sophisticated. Recent statistics indicate a ​sharp rise ​in incidents⁢ associated with digital surveillance—Asia recorded‍ a 40% ‌increase from previous ‍years according ⁢to cybersecurity reports.

China’s intelligence apparatus has ‌been ​particularly‌ proactive, seeking information related to economic developments, ⁣military advancements, and technological innovations across various countries. As more nations recognize this surge in activity ​as a potential threat to their sovereignty‍ and stability, diplomatic ​tensions continue to escalate.

High-Profile Cases ⁤That⁤ Captured Attention

Numerous incidents have highlighted ⁣this ongoing‌ struggle between‍ nations regarding ⁢espionage ⁣practices:

Case Study ‌1: Intrusion into⁣ Corporate Data ⁤

One noteworthy example involved allegations against ⁢Chinese operatives who reportedly ⁤targeted⁣ major tech‍ firms worldwide for ⁣proprietary ‌information aimed at bolstering domestic industries. The theft of trade ‍secrets poses substantial financial repercussions for corporations ‍involved; estimates suggest losses could exceed billions annually if breaches continue unchecked.

Case Study ⁤2: ‍Political Espionage ‌Scandals

Another instance worth mentioning includes allegations that agents ⁤were infiltrating important political circles within neighboring ​countries aimed at influencing policy decisions or public opinion. Reports ‍suggest ​that some operatives utilized social media platforms for disinformation campaigns designed ⁣to create discord amongst local populations ‍while promoting favorable narratives for Beijing’s agenda.

Escalation of Countermeasures Among Nations

As awareness grows about these ⁤revitalized espionage⁤ tactics employed by ⁢China, affected nations are increasingly taking measures to ‌counter surveillance efforts‍ effectively:

  • Enhancing Cybersecurity Protocols: Countries are investing heavily in advanced⁣ cybersecurity mechanisms designed specifically provide better defenses ⁢against ​intrusions.
  • Strengthening Legislative Frameworks:⁣ Governments are revisiting laws related to‌ national security oversight with publication plans aimed at‌ holding foreign entities accountable ⁤when ⁣violations occur.
  • Fostering International ⁢Cooperation: Alliances focusing​ on shared intelligence ⁢between allies have also strengthened dramatically—a strategy seen as ⁢essential ⁣for safeguarding‌ sensitive information amidst rising geopolitical competition.

Conclusion

The⁤ expansion of Chinese intelligence activities undoubtedly⁣ reshapes how nations interact diplomatically while ⁣addressing pressing⁢ global challenges like cyber ⁤threats or territorial disputes stemming from past grievances. With enhanced awareness surrounding these developments along with ‌increasing ​comprehensive responses being deployed by various governments ‍worldwide—the next​ few years​ will be critical period—one where balancing national interests against collective security becomes paramount⁣ amid these unfolding spy scandals within the region’s intricate tapestry politics today.
